Spending time with your large family

When you have a lot of kids it can be really difficult spending quality time with your kids or your spouse. In my instance, I have six children and my wife of course so that is eight of us all together. After coming home from work I usually have about 4 hours if I’m lucky before I have to go to sleep for the next day of work. From that 4 hours lots of time has to go on showering, eating, writing out a couple checks for the bills, fixing that broken cabinet, calling the insurance company or the AAA or the DMV. You get the idea! Those 4 hours will get consumed so quick that you wonder how you can have any time for your family. I’ve made myself what I call a “child a day plan.” Basically I give one of my children an hour of my time each day. We can do whatever they want. We can read,  go outside and play ball or just sit and talk. My other kids do not get ignored but whoever’s day it is gets the special treatment for the day from me. With each kid of mine getting a  day and taking up 6 days from the week, the seventh day I try to spend time with my wife. It can be tough but if you have a large family then you can relate to how hard it is to spend time with the family and may want to get some type of plan like this going.
